LP Tank Remote monitoring with text alerts | Indigo 5.x-6 | I had been looking for a solution to remotely monitor the level LP gas in my outside tanks with Indigo for years. I gave up waiting, and decided to create one myself. I'm happy to say that it has been working quite reliably for a year now. I can see my tanks' level (as a % full value) on my control page, and get text alerts when the level passes thresholds I choose, and also when the propane company comes and refills it while I'm away. This solution operates over ZWave and requires two special hardware items, a MimoLite, and an R3D Hall Effect Module. More detail in the attached document. Please note that I am not an electrician or plumber. I believe this implementation is very safe, and the R3D device is intrinsically safe, per the Rochester specifications. Having noted that, install this solution at your own risk. Please feel free to contact me if you find any information you feel is incorrect. Enjoy! |

Python script for controling Samsung Smart TV | Indigo 5.x-6 | With this script I can turn of my Samsung TV in the kitchen. Control codes are included for other functions like changing channels, volume or input. The only thing it cannot do is turn on a TV. Wake On Lan was available a short time but Samsung disabled that possibility in a firmware upgrade. All credits go to the good folks at the Samygo forum who disected the iPhone/Android remote app. |

Label template for RemoteLinc 2440 | Indigo 2.x-4.x | This is a simple PDF template that, when cut to the tick-marks, will fit nicely in a RemoteLinc 2440. It requires some kind of graphics application that can open and edit PDFs such as Adobe Illustrator or Acrobat in order to put in your own terms or change the colors. It's currently designed for a black RemoteLinc. If you want to make your own the size of the template is 2.43" x 1.27". If you want to match the font used on the RemoteLinc, I think it's Futura Medium. |
